Why do my .JPG files "appear to be unsupported or damaged" in LR 4?
I've never had this isssue before, just (attempting) to import files from my snycomatic folder (taken with my iphone). I've been doing it exactly the same as usual, but this time when I attempt it I get "the files appear to be unsupported or damaged."
All are jpeg files, all open in finder just fine, and it did allow 8 of the 30 some odd pictures to be imported? preview image(s) were unavailable in the thumbnails, though the ones that worked were visable.
I did double check and the folder permissions are all fine and I seem to be able to import other files from other folders with no issues.
Running Lightroom 4.4 & OSX10.7.5 on a Mbpro if that helps at all.
Any ideas/help would be greatly appreciated.
